Controls
--------

Control Pad:
Move in different direction.

A Button:
Jump.

B Button:
Flicks out the snake's tongue.
Makes the snake swim.
Open a sewer lid and release its contents.

START Button:
Starts the game.
Pauses the game during game play.

-------------
Special moves
-------------

Swimming
Use B to swim faster. It's not possible to jump while swimming.
If the water is flowing due waterfalls it's possible to avoid falling down
the waterfall by swimming against the flow.

Swimming up a waterfall
Press B to start climbing and A + direction to climb. You can do this
after eating a Fish Tail.

Reaching higher places by using the shark
In the two first levels you can reach unreachable places by letting the
shark bite you. Use the direction buttons to steer your flight.

Diagonal jumps
Jump first at some direction and during the jump change the direction.
This lets you jump around corners.

-----------------------
How does the game work?
-----------------------

If you got hit by an enemy (any moving object besides the
Nibbley Pibbleys), you will lose one tail segment. When you are
out of segments, you lose one snake.

Most of the enemies that you encounter can be defeated by multiple
tongue hits or by jumping on them (use the A Button for this).  If you
eliminate an enemy by jumping on them, you will get more points than
by using your tongue.

The Nibbley Pibbley suspenser
These machines are found almost on every level. They pump out all Nibbley
Pibbleys you need for unlocking the exit. The suspensers are sometimes the only
places where you can get more Nibbley Pibbleys.

The scale
When you have enough tail segments the last segment starts to blink (or becomes
at least invicible or sometimes white). In this state you can use the scale and
the bell will ring. This unlocks the exit.

----------------
Nibbley Pibbleys
----------------

The object of each stage is to eat as many Nibbley Pibbleys (the
colorful spherical beings in this world) as you can and make it to the
exit.  Move your snake using the Control Pad and eat the Nibbley
Pibbleys by hitting them with your tongue (the B Button).  To progress
to the next level, your snake must be a certain length.  When you eat
a Nibbley Pibbley, you length increases as follows:

               For both, Rattle and Roll in the two player game:

               Color of Nibbley
               Pibbley consumed    Value
               ----------------------------
               Other Color         1 unit
               Your Color          2 units
               Yellow              3 units

NOTE: The table is taken from the manual.

               In single player game with Rattle, the pink snake:

               Color of Nibbley
               Pibbley consumed    Value
               ----------------------------
               Red, purple         1 unit
               Pink                2 units
               Yellow              3 units

NOTE: Four units are required to gain one snake segment.

You will find Nibbley Pibbley dispensers here and there. They shoot
out Nibbley Pibbleys for your consumption. You can also collect these
from sewer lids.


The Nibbley Pibbley Family

Here are the members of the Nibbley Pibbley family and the levels in
which the begin to appear:

Level 1 -- Pibballs
       Rolling balls. Easy to catch.
Level 2 -- Pibbleboings
       Jumping balls. Easy to catch.
Level 3 -- Pibblejoggers
       Running balls. Easy to catch.
Level 4 -- Pibblesplats
       Splashing balls. A little harder to catch.
Level 5 -- Pibblebats
       Flying things. Rather hard to catch.
Level 8 -- Pibblefish
       Fishes. Annoying to catch due the isometric view.
Level 9,10 -- Pibblecopters
       Floating balls. Harder to catch than the avarage Nibbley
Pibbley, but not as hard as Pibbleybats or Pibblefishes.

Note: Pibblefishes also come in the color black. when they get licked
few times, they transform into yellow Pibblefishes.

-------------------------
Game Over
-------------------------

You start the game with 3 snakes.  The number of snakes remaining is
displayed at the bottom of the screen.  You can increase this number
by finding extra lives--flashing snake heads with their mouths closed.

You lose a snake when:
 1. You are hit by an enemy and have no snake segments left.
 2. Your snake falls too far (more than 4 vertical blocks)
 3. The timer at the bottom of the screen reaches zero.
 4. Your snake lands on a sharp object (spikes).
 5. A falling object squashes your snake.

If you lose  all of your snakes, your game is over.  If you have any
continues left (you start the game with 2 continues), you may press
any button to "PLAY ON".  In the game it is possible to gain more
continues--Look for the open mouthed flashing snake heads.

--------------
Exiting levels
--------------

Keep eating the Nibbley Pibbleys until you snake's tail begins to
flash. This lets you know that your snake is heavy enough to go to the
next level.  Somewhere in each level there is an exit that must be
opened up before you can go through it.  Somewhere else in the level
is a scale.  If your snake is long enough,  jump on the scale.  The
bell will ring and the door opens--you may exit at any time.

5000 points are awarded to the first snake through the door.  When you
exit the level, you lose all of your segments and your tongue
extensions. A bonus is awarded--1000 points for each segment and
extension.

Bonuses will also be awarded for the amount of Nibbley Pibbleys eaten
throughout the level.

-----------------------
Bonus items / Power ups
-----------------------

Tongue Extension (1000 points):
Adds length to your tongue. This does not affect the strength of the
tongue or its power--it only increases the distance that you can shoot
your tongue.

Extra Life (1000 points):
Gives you an extra life. Isn't this self-explanatory. The bonus looks
like a  snake's head.

Extra Continue (5000 points):
Gives you an extra continue. The bonus looks like an open snake's
mouth.

Clock (1000 points):
Adds 30 "snake seconds" (in-game-seconds) to the timer. One snake
second is about tworeal seconds.

Diamond (1000 points):
Makes you invincible for a short period.

Speed Up (1000 points):
Speeds up the snake for a while.

Reverse (1000 points):
Temporarily reverses the control. The effect last for 5 snake seconds.

Fish Tail (1000 points):
In level 6 you must get the fish tail in order to swim up the
waterfall.

-------
Enemies
-------

Record
Levels: 1
Tongue shot: 500 (1 hit)
Jump on: 750 (3 hits)

I think these look more like old tires, but they are supposed to be vinyl
records. Old tires would have been a much better choice. Just imaging! A brave
snake on a journey to the moon fighting cranky, old mutated tires! Nah, that's
lame too. They are ideal enemies for practicing purpose just as they should be.

Shark
Levels: 1,2
Tongue shot: Can't be killed
Jump on: Can't be killed

This is by far the coolest enemy in the entire game. The very own white shark
of Snake Rattle 'n Roll. This is clearly a tribute to Steven Spielberg and his
movie "Jaws".

Stay too long in water and it will hunt you down and bite off a tail segment. It
can't be damaged or killed.

The Shark is actually a very convient method to reach otherwise unreachable
bonuses and places.

Big Foot
Levels: 1,2,3,4
Tongue shot: 5000 for the kill. 200 for every hit (3600 points if you kill it
with the minimal amount hits). Total 8600 + points. (18 hits)
Jump on: Can't be killed with jumps.

A giant foot which jumps around and stomps everything it lands on. They mostly
hide under sewer lids and attack you when the lids is removed. Hit it with a
steady flow of licks. After every lick it will freeze for a moment. If you let
it heal from this paralyzed state it will regain its hit points. After it
explodes an Extra Life appears.

Bombs
Levels: Here and there. Mostly in most of the levels.
Tongue shot: can't be killed
Jump on: Can't be killed

Bombs are masters of camoflauge. They appear be either Nibbley Pibbleys or
valuable Extra Lives and when the hasty player is about to pick it up, it
transform into an exploding bomb.

Some of the items the dispensers pump out are bombs, but they rarely give any
difficulties. Extra Life Bombs can be deadlier even though they are also easy
to dodge (the real Extra Lives blink, bombs don't). From this we can understand
that bombs aren't deadly, they are just annoying.

Mushroom
Levels: 2
Tongue shot: 500 (1 hit)
Jump on: 750 (3 hits)

A jumping mushroom. Does it symbolize the drug called mushroom? Probably not.

Krazy Seat
Levels: 2,3,4
Tongue shot: 500 (2 hits)
Jump on: 750 (3 hits)

They are fast and dangerous. Avoid them.

They come in three different colors: pink, purple and yellow. The only
difference between them is that the stronger colors are faster.

Why are they called Krazy Seats? They are crazy all right, but are they
supposed to be toilet seats? In my eyes they are more like shells or chattery
teeth.

Bladez
Levels: 3,4
Tongue shot: Can't be killed
Jump on: Can't be killed

Chainsawlike blades that hide under the ground and appear to slice you when you
walk over them. They are more of a trap than an enemy. There are two kind of
Bladez: those who appear when you step on them and those who appear on regular
intervals. The former ones don't have to be avoided because the game gives you
Diamonds everytime these Bladez appear. The later ones can be simply dodged
with the
a single jump.

Pin Cushion
Levels: 4
Tongue shot: 500 (1 hit)
Jump on: Doesn't work

A poisonous plant that shoots poisonous spines. You better kill it quickly
before one of the three pins it emits hit you.

Anvilz
Levels: 4
Tongue shot: Can't be killed
Jump on: Can't be killed

They are thrown down at you and you will lose a life if they squash you, no
matter how many tail segments you have.

There are three different colors of Anvilz. Red/orange Anvilz are the weakest
ones; they are easy to dodge due their cicular parabol. Blue Anvilz are faster
than the red ones; they fall down at a straight angle. Yellow Anvilz are
cunning; they have the ability to chance direction during the fall. They can
be difficult to avoid because they follow your movements.

Bell
Levels: 6
Tongue shot: 500 (10)
Jump on: 750 (3)

This enemy isn't in the manual; that's why I don't know its official name. They
are actually very strong due you have to hit them in a steady flow (just as Big
Foots) and they can take about 10 licks. The best way to kill them is by
jumping. You can combine one-two jumps with a tongue shot. This combo is
usefull when you miss the third jump.

Metal Trees
Levels: 7
Tongue shot: 500 (8)
Jump on: Doesn't work.

There are two versions of these metallic chrismas trees: silver trees and
golden trees.

Silver trees are the weaker ones. They never move and they are easy targets for
your snakes devastating tongue.

Golden trees are a bit tougher due they have to be killed with steady licks.
They also skip around very fast.

------------
Bonus levels
------------

Some lids lead to Bonus levels. In these small area you have to catch
Nibbley Pibbleys that comesout of a dispenser. After one lap round the
area they jump back into the dispenser. You have to catch them before
they do that. If you catch all of them you get 5000 points.

The timer stops when you enter a Bonus level.

-------
Level 1
-------

Enemies: Record (5), Big Foot (1), Shark
Bonus items: Tongue Extension (2), Extra Life (2), Clock (2)
Secrets: Bonus Level, Warp to level 8

The first level is a breeze even if you are unfamiliar with the game. Learn
the game play and get some extra lives. You will need both in the following
levels.

The first thing you’ll see is a Tongue Extension bonus. Grab it and kill
the enemies. Open the two sewer lids and get the Nibbley Pibbleys. Later on in
the game the lids can reveal both traps and bonuses, so be careful and learn
which lids are good and which are bad.

In the blue water surrounding the green grass lurks an evil shark. It will
hunt you down if you stay too long in the water. Still there are times when
the shark will “help” you. After you have gotten past the first two enemies,
you’ll see a waterfall and an extra life on a ledge high above. It is
impossible to reach by jumping. It’s here the shark comes into the picture.
Make sure you have at least one tail segment and place yourself near the ledge
with the extra life. When the shark bites you, you will fly high up and if you
press to the direction where you want to fly, you’ll hopefully land on the
edge under the extra life. From there jump to the ledge on the left and finally
do a diagonal jump to collect the bonus. When you are going down remember that
it's suicide to jump down from high places. You have to descend to a platform
under the highest platform and climb down one step at time.

After the waterfall open the two lids, take the Tongue Extension and start
eating Nibbley Pibbleys from the suspenser. You can do this until the timer has
about 15 seconds
left. Collect the Clock from the ledge high up by using the shark method.

There will be a small cube floating in the water. I call these islands.
Open the sewer lid on the island and you will be transported into a Bonus
Level.

The next lid reveals a Big Foot. Above the last Nibbley Pibbley dispenser is
an another Clock bonus. Take it and eat more Nibbley Pibbleys.

Next to the exit there is a huge scale. If you have enough tail segments
(you know you have enough when the last segment starts to flash) jump on the
scale and it will blink. This unlocks the exit.

If you are fast enough you can catch a space rocket which warps you to
level 8. Keep pressing right from the beginning of the level and never
stop. Jump over the enemies. Jump into water and out of water. Practice this
few times and learn to time the jumps correctly. The rocket will leave after
about 3-4 in-game-seconds.

-------
Level 2
-------

Enemies: Mushroom (5), Krazy Seat (1), Big Foot (1)
Bonus items: Tongue Extension (2), Diamond (2), Speed Up (2), Extra Life (2),
Clock (1)
Secrets: Bonus Level

Open the two lids for Nibbleys Pibbleys. Reach the platform with a Tongue
Extension with the shark method. Note that you have to jump diagonally
and land on the “stairs” on the righter side (or upper side, depending on
how you look at the screen) when you jump down. If you just drop down you’ll
lose a life.

Kill the mushrooms and open the two lids.

Take the Tongue Extension near the Nibbley Pibbley dispenser and start eating
Nibbleys. When you have about 20 seconds left (if you are not familiar
with the game you shouldn‘t use too much time for eating Nibbleys),
open the lid (Speed Up bonus) and go get the Clock. It’s in the second
floating cube. The first cube leads to a Bonus level.

Before or after getting the Clock you can open the two lids next to the
second Nibbley dispenser. The upper lid contains a Krazy Seat and the
lower an another Speed Up bonus.

Near the second Nibbley dispenser there is a ledge high up with an
Extra life. Use the shark method to reach it.

Find the scale. There’s a sewer lid with a Big Foot on the area under the
scale. Kill it for an extra life. After that climb up the waterfall by
jumping on the green platforms. It can be tricky if you are not used to
the controls. As a tip remember that many of the jumps are diagonally.

If you can, kill the final mushroom from the dispenser platform if you can.
This requires Tongue Extension. After that climb up to the platform above the
exit. If you climb on the dispenser and jump from there, you don't have to use
the platform below the waterfall and avoid that annoying part.

-------
Level 3
-------

Enemies: Krazy Seat (7), Bladez (3), Big Foot (1)
Bonus items: Tongue Extension (3), Extra Life (2), Extra Continue (1), Reverse
(1), Diamond (2), Speed Up (1), Clock (1)
Secrets: Bonus Level (2), Warp to level 5


In the beginning of the level there are two Tongue Extensions: one in the
water (right side) and one on a platform (left side). If you want that one
on the platform you have to collect it before doing anything else,
because there is no way to reach it after you drop down from the first area.

Drop down to the stream, take the Tongue Extension and swim up to
the platform where a Krazy Seat awaits you. Kill it and do a diagonal jump
to the lid. It can be difficult at first, but when you understand how
the jumping works it’s not hard at all. The lid leads to a Bonus level.

Collect the extra life and continue the level.

Kill the yellow Krazy Seat and collect Extra Continue it is guarding. Continue
down the stairs. Jump over the Reverse and collect the Diamond.
Now you are invincible for a short time. Use this power to sprint
through the next section where some kind of traps (Bladez) try to cut you in
half.

Kill the Krazy Seat and start eating Nibbleys. The lid in the middle contains
an another Krazy Seat. Above the dispenser lies a lid leading to level 5. In
order to reach it you have to do three jumps. The first is from the little
platform between the leftmost dispenser and the spikes to a platform between
both dispenser. The lid on that platform gives you a Clock. From there jump to
a platform on the right. From there you can reach the final platform. When you
do these run as much as you can on that platform. There isn’t much room for
that, but try to use every inch you can. At the same moment when you start to
lift off release you direction arrow and press to that direction where you
want to land.

A sewer lid near some spikes leads to a Bonus level. After that you’ll
find four lids (two on the stairs and two below them). A Krazy Seat is
hidden under the upper left lid. You can take the diamond (lower right lid)
before you confront that enemy.

Swim and collect the Tongue Extension. Jump on the scale, open the lid
and kill the foot. Make the jump in order to reach the exit.

-------
Level 4
-------

Enemies: Krazy Seat (4), Big Foot (1), Pin Cushion (2), Bladez (3), Anvilz (4)
Bonus items: Speed Up (2), Tongue Extension (2), Diamond (2), Clock (1)
Secrets: Bonus level


The first lid gives you a Speed Up bonus. The third lid contains a bomb, so
don't open it.

After the first section there's a Nibbley Pibbley dispenser. Because all three
lids contains enemies you better use the Diamond before you take on them. Kill
the weird thing in the middle (Pin Cushion) before you start eating Nibbleys.
A Big Foot hides under one of the lids. Kill it before it escapes the area. Or
ignore all three lids since this Big Foot doesn't give you an Extra Life and the
other enemies are plain old Krazy Seats.

Near the waterfall lies an another Pin Cushion and a Diamond. Became invicible
and finish off that evil plant. Cross the stream and drop down the waterfall
while you keep pushing to the direction where the platform is situated. Take
the Tongue Extension. Next you'll meet a Speed Up. I dislike Speed Ups because
they make the precision of jumps lower.

The following ledges are filled with Bladez. They can surprise you if you are
not aware of them. The lid after the first trap contains a bomb. Go past two
more Bladez and jump over a spike to a platform with a lid. It leads to a
Bonus level.

From that platform jump to the next level of ledges. On the way to the scale
there is a lid with a Clock. Watch out for the Anvilz on the ledge where the
scale is located. Wait for the two first to fall before you run past them. Wait
for the third one to fall, but note that this one is faster than the pink
Anvilz. When you are past the the third, the blue Anvil, sprint to the scale.
If you dash quickly to the start of this ledge you will avoid the Anvilz before
they get a chance to fall. The last jump can be tricky, but you will probably
make it.

-------
Level 5
-------

Enemies: Big Foot (1)
Bonus items: Tongue Extension (3), Diamond (1), Reverse (2), Clock (2),
Speed Up (1)
Secrets: Nothing.

In this level you must learn how to use magic carpets. They can be tricky to
jump on, but after a while of practicing it’s not too hard.

In the previous levels eating Nibbley Pibbleys have been relatively easy, but
in this level I found them much harder to catch than in most of the levels.
They have wings and they can fly high above you where you can reach them.
The best strategy is to quick and catch before they develope wings to themselves
or alternatively wait until they land on the ground.

Swim and get the first Tongue Extension. You can reach the other bonus
by jumping from the magic carpet.

Eat some Nibbleys Pibbleys from the dispenser. Get the Diamond. There’s a
Tongue Extension above the spikes. It is hard to reach. You must sprint towards
it, jump, collect it and return to the platform. The Diamond doesn't guard you
from the spikes if did think that. It's there just for nothing. Notice the
Reverse bonusand the magic carpet. Because we don’t want the Reverse it’s
preferable to jump over it and land on the carpet.

Near the next dispenser there are three lids. Two of them are
bombs and one is an extra life. The lid closest to screen is the extra life.
Jump on the carpet and prepare yourself for an another tricky jump. You
must jump over the Reverse bonus, otherwise you will most likely fall
down. Do you see the pink rectangles? They are traps. Jump over them.

Among the following lids are two Clocks. If you are almost out if time,
use them both, otherwise save the other one until you have eaten
enough Nibbleys. The Big Foot here is tougher than the ones you have
encountered earlier. The best way to kill it this time is to follow it through
the upper ledge near the spikes and rapidly flick out the tongue. Try to
practice a steady flow of hits. This is the technique you are going to use in
the final levels.

After you have unlocked the exit, you have to ride the magic carpet to
reach it. The only problem is that it keeps disappearing once a while.
When the carpet starts to blink jump straight up. The carpet will reappear
on the same spot. Jump over the Reverse and exit the level.

-------
Level 6
-------

Enemies: Bell (7), Big Foot (1)
Bonus items: Tongue Extension (2), Clock (1), Speed Up (1), Extra Life (1),
Fish Tail
Secrets: Warp to level 8


Collect the Tongue Extension. Kill the bell. After few platforms you'll see the
second Tongue Extension of this level. This bonus can be tricky to get. I think
the best way is to swim and get it. Remember to swim uppwards, otherwise you
will fall down. This kind of swimming techniques can be difficult at first.
Release the direction against the flow and press to the direction you are going
to. Quickly press again against the flow and then press again to the swimming
direction. Continue like this.

On the next platform there are few traps. You can use it to reach a Warp to
level 8. Run straight forward, let the trap put you off the paltform and keep
pressing forward. This area is actually a part of level 4. I don't know if this
is a glitch or a real secret. It feels like a glitch due in the red area you
will be killed during falls that should be able to survive. The enemies are
also gone.

Go through the next section with platforms. After that there will reach stairs
with two bells. The trick here is to do a short jump landing on the step where
the bell is. It is possible to stand there if you are very close the edge. Then
simply jump over the bell.

Collect the Clock. It's in the middle ot the stream. You can jump on that spot
where the bonus is located, collect it and then swim to the other side.

Keep going left until you reach a waterfall. Eat one of the bonus items
(Fish Tail) that comes out of the hole and avoid the bells. You can
swim up waterfall. Take the Extra Life. Go through this section with platforms
and spikes, avoid the Big Foot and eventually reach the exit. Drop down and
press left to exit this level.

Note: I don't know if the Big Foot gives you an Extra Life or a bomb.

-------
Level 7
-------

Enemies: Metal Trees (27), Big Foot (1)
Bonus items: Tongue Extension (2), Extra Continue (1), Clock (1)
Secrets: Nothing

Kill the silver trees and jump to the next platform. There are two ways to get
past the trees: either approach slowly killing every tree or jump past the
tress without killing them. When you meet a gold tree and a silver tree, stand
on the upper side of the platform and wait when the silver tree starts to skip
away from you. When it’s
almost at the turning point, jump as long as you can. When you land on the ater
or the platform keep going forward and let the stream take you to the next
platform. By doing this you will get past the platform where the golden tree
skips.

Jump over the silver tree to the platform with a Tongue Extension. From there
jump over the next tree to an empty platform, and from there to an another
Tongue Extension.

Next up are two skipping golden trees. Between them is a safe square. Jump and
swim onto that spot and jump over two silver trees. Be carefull here. You must
land and stay on that single square behind the trees. When you step on the two
following squares, two new silver trees will appear under you and you are dead
in the same moment.

The Extra Continue bonus can be collected by swimming. After the waterfall
you'll get a Clock.

The following section is crowded with golden trees. A safe way to get past them
is to have patience and kill them one by one.

When you are going to the ledge above the section with the golden trees, you'll
meet a golden tree who is standing still. You must jump and do tongue shots at
the same time. To find a rhytm that works can be difficult. I can't really help
in this combo, just practice.

The boulders are easy to avoid. When it rolls towards you, jump over and run to
the area behind the square where it lands. The next boulder is always faster
than the previous one, but the technique to dodge them is the same.

In the next section you have to use geysers launch yourself over streams. The
best way to use geysers is to float near them and be ready when they launch you
up.

Most of the time you don't have to kill the golden trees; avoiding them is
enough.

The last jump is difficult.You have to land on the last platform and on a safe
square. Jump near the first tree and kill it. Move near the second tree and
kill it. The foot stomps only a certain squares. Make use of the safe squares.

-------
Level 9
-------

Enemies: Ice Block (2), Ice Sphere (5), Ice Foot (1), Snow Ball
Bonus items: Tongue Extension (3), Extra Life (1), Clock (1)
Secrets: Nothing

The nightmare begins when you enter this level. Levels 1-6 were easy. Level 7
wasn’t too hard. Level 8 was more frustrating than hard. But levels 9-11 are
really tough. Sometimes impossible.

There is ice everywhere. It’s slippery and a little mistake leads to death.
And the timer is on. If you are too hasty, you will fall off the course.
If you are too slow, the timer will kill you.

Remember that if you push the direction arrow at the opposite direction
than the slippery cube/platform/ledge you can stay there. Remember
that it’s not possible to jump in too high speed. Remember that it’s not
possible to stop in too high speed. Be calm and you can reach the
exit.

Take the Tongue Extension. Jump over the enemy and stop before you reach the
following enemy. Jump over it and begin to slow down when you reach the
downhill. Stop near the end and do a short jump to the uphill. Keep pressing
up. You can release the button for a short (really short) while and press to
another direction depending on the situation. Press immediately the direction
that balances the slippery floor. With this technique you can slowly move and
find a better angle to climb up hills. When you climb hills like this one, use
the jump button.

Try to jump on the Ice Block.

You can get past the platform with the ice sphere simply by jumping.

The uphill. Try to get close the Snow Ball before you jump over it. After
dodging the first Snow Ball you have to be quick and get past the second
Snow Ball before it falls down. Press yourself against the cube at the end
and do a short jump straight up. Press only a little on the direction arrow,
because otherwise you will fall down on the other side of the cube. From
this platform do a diagonal jump to the slope. Collect the Extra Life. Slide
past the sphere and stop before you hit the spikes. Do a diagonal jump
to collect the Tongue Extension. Jump back down, slide near the wall, dodge
the Snow Ball and soon you’ll see the scale.

Ignore the Ice Foot and the Tongue Extension. Go near the wall to the right
and catch the Nibbleys from here. After you have opened the exit climb
up the stairs and stop below the sphere. Use the row to the left when
you do the following jump. If you are calm and do the jumps slowly,
they aren’t too difficult. Usually here I’m running out of time, so it
might be difficult to be calm. Take the Clock.

Climb up the stairs. when you reach the last downhill with a Snow Ball remember
the trick: when you are almost in the end of the downhill, the flow of boulders
dries out. That means the best way to avoid getting squashed is to jump almost
to the end very quickly. This leap of faith can result in death, so be carefull.

The last corner jump. Press a short time to right (to begin the jump), press up
until you have reached the final stairs and then eventually press left as much
as you can.
